After nearly 5 years after dialysis discontinuation, families report low levels of distress. A higher frequency of intrusive thoughts was more likely if respondents were spouses or primary caregivers as compared to adult children, siblings, or other relatives. The findings suggest that families successfully adapt to the impact of dialysis withdrawal deaths.
